Security Features for Internet

Enabling and Disabling Internet Services

You can disable Internet services without turning off your phone; you will not have access to all Internet services, including Web and email. Disabling Internet will avoid any charges associated with

Internet services. While signed out, you can still place or receive phone calls, check voicemail, and use other voice services. You may enable Internet services again at any time.

To disable Internet services:

Press Disable (right softkey) to confirm that you want to sign out.

To enable Internet services:

Press OK (left softkey) to sign in.
